> On Wed, Oct 19, 2005 at 09:05:41AM -0600, Galen Mark Shipman wrote:
>> We changed things a bit in the mpool, the deregister will remove the
>> registration from the cache and then call release, if the reference
>> count
>> is <=0, the memory is then deregistered, otherwise it will be
>> deregistered
>> later via another release call. The BTL module increments the reference
>> count on the registration so it should not be deregestered until the the
>> registration's reference count is decremented in btl_free.
>>
>> Are you seeing an actual vapi error with the attached code? If so it is
>> probably a reference count issue that we need to deal with.
